função de retorno de chamada PFN_DrvQueryGlyphAttrs (winddi.h)
A função DrvQueryGlyphAttrs retorna informações sobre os glifos de uma fonte.
Sintaxe
PFN_DrvQueryGlyphAttrs PfnDrvqueryglyphattrs;
PFD_GLYPHATTR PfnDrvqueryglyphattrs(
FONTOBJ *unnamedParam1,
ULONG unnamedParam2
)
{...}
Parâmetros
unnamedParam1
unnamedParam2
Valor retornado
DrvQueryGlyphAttrs deve retornar um ponteiro para uma estrutura FD_GLYPHATTR . Se um erro for encontrado, como um argumento de entrada inválido ou se a fonte descrita pela estrutura FONTOBJ não for uma fonte vertical, a função deverá retornar NULL.
Comentários
A função DrvQueryGlyphAttrs deve ser fornecida por drivers de fonte. Atualmente, o único sinalizador de atributo definido é FO_ATTR_MODE_ROTATE, o que significa que a função deve indicar quais glifos de uma fonte vertical devem ser girados. (Para fontes verticais, os glifos DBCS devem ser girados.) Essas informações são úteis para drivers de impressora que dão suporte a impressoras com rasterizadores de fonte internos.
A função deve retornar informações de rotação na estrutura FD_GLYPHATTR que é usada como o valor retornado da função.
A GDI chama a função DrvQueryGlyphAttrs do driver de fonte apropriada quando um driver de impressora chama a função FONTOBJ_pQueryGlyphAttrs da GDI.
Requisitos
Requisito | Valor |
---|---|
Plataforma de Destino | Área de Trabalho |
Cabeçalho | winddi.h (inclua Winddi.h) |